The O'Neill Raiders and the Valley Central Vikings are set to duel on Friday. Neither team made it on the board the last time they hit the pitch, so they've probably got a bit of extra motivation.
O'Neill's offense might be in the hot seat on Friday considering what happened against New Paltz on Friday. They took a 2-0 hit to the loss column at the hands of the Huguenots. The Raiders have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
Meanwhile, Valley Central waltzed into their contest on Thursday with four straight wins... but they left with five. Their defense stepped up to hand the Wildcats a 1-0 shutout. The Vikings' defense has been rock solid lately; the team hasn't given up a goal in their last three matchups.
O'Neill now has a losing record at 1-2. As for Valley Central, their win was their third straight at home, which pushed their record up to 7-2-1.
